Commit 739daed6c24819c0e6868795eaf0061095bcb510

Authored by lyandro.santana
1 parent 902181e6

marcação

git-svn-id: https://svn.bento.ifrs.edu.br/default/ASES/ASES%20-%20Web/ASES%20-%20Web/Fontes/avaliador-api@10441 c2178572-b5ca-4887-91d2-9e3a90c7d55b
src/main/java/br/com/checker/emag/core/MarkEvaluation.java
... ... @@ -242,13 +242,16 @@ public class MarkEvaluation extends Evaluation {
242 242 else*/
243 243  
244 244 if(element != null){
  245 + String endTag = element.getEndTag() == null ? "" : element.getEndTag().toString();
  246 +
245 247 Element img = element.getFirstElement("img");
  248 +
246 249 if(img != null){
247 250 if(img.getAttributes().get("alt") != null && img.getAttributes().get("alt").getValue().isEmpty())
248   - occurrences.add(this.buildOccurrence("1.2", true, element.getStartTag().toString()+element.getEndTag().toString(), element, "1"));
  251 + occurrences.add(this.buildOccurrence("1.2", true,element.getStartTag().toString() + endTag, element, "1"));
249 252 }else{
250 253 if(element.getContent().toString().isEmpty() || element.getContent().toString().trim().equals(""))
251   - occurrences.add(this.buildOccurrence("1.2", true, element.getStartTag().toString()+element.getEndTag().toString(), element, "1"));
  254 + occurrences.add(this.buildOccurrence("1.2", true, element.getStartTag().toString() + endTag, element, "1"));
252 255 }
253 256 }
254 257 }
... ... @@ -258,13 +261,17 @@ public class MarkEvaluation extends Evaluation {
258 261 for (Element element : getDocument().getAllElements()) {
259 262 if(!tags.contains(element.getName())){
260 263 if(element != null){
  264 +
  265 + String endTag = element.getEndTag() == null ? "" : element.getEndTag().toString();
  266 +
261 267 Element img = element.getFirstElement("img");
  268 +
262 269 if(img != null){
263 270 if(img.getAttributes().get("alt") != null && img.getAttributes().get("alt").getValue().isEmpty())
264   - occurrences.add(this.buildOccurrence("1.2", false, element.getStartTag().toString()+element.getEndTag().toString(), element, "1"));
  271 + occurrences.add(this.buildOccurrence("1.2", false, element.getStartTag().toString() + endTag, element, "1"));
265 272 }else{
266 273 if(element.getContent().toString().isEmpty() || element.getContent().toString().trim().equals(""))
267   - occurrences.add(this.buildOccurrence("1.2", false, element.getStartTag().toString()+element.getEndTag().toString(), element, "1"));
  274 + occurrences.add(this.buildOccurrence("1.2", false, element.getStartTag().toString() + endTag, element, "1"));
268 275 }
269 276 }
270 277 }
... ...